One thousand paper cranes representing human skin tones hang together in this work. The cranes are separated by gold and gathered in 25 strands of 40—25 symbolizing God’s grace and 40 symbolizing repentance and preparation. Each crane was created for a specific person—the paper was printed using a digital skin sample, folded with a prayer, and gathered into the whole. Origami paper folding celebrates the possiblities and power of transformation. The work is a wish for peace, made possible by the Prince of Peace, represented by the olive leaf crown.
"The entire work is a symbol of Zion, a community changed by the Atonement of Christ, where ‘all are alike’ in their commitment to love and peace."
